The Department of Transport in KwaZulu-Natal is probing a devastating crash in northern KZN that claimed the lives of four people.

Two vehicles collided in wet conditions on the R66 near Ulundi on Sunday. 


Two people were hospitalised.


The department's spokesperson, Kwanele Ncalane, says they are also investigating the circumstances surrounding a double truck smash that led to the complete closure of the N3 at Van Reenen's Pass. 


One person was hurt.


The province was handed two weather warnings over the weekend for heavy rains.


"There is mist and roads are slippery which is causing havoc on the road. Therefore, we request drivers to adjust their driving habits and make sure they keep a safe following distance and switch on their headlights,” says Ncalana.
